'Thesis Statement' is described as the statement that functions to reveal the central claim or idea of the author's work briefly.

It informs the readers about the upcoming argument or subject of the essay or paper that the author will deal with throughout the work.

The key characteristics of a strong thesis statement would be:

Arguability.

Precise(Neither too broad nor too narrow)

Focused and particular.

Clarity.

What fictitious country or group of people did Swift use in Gulliver's Travels to satirize English society? the Lilliputians the
Serjik [45]

The lilliputians

In Gulliver's Travels Swift uses the tiny people - the Lilliputians- to represent what is petty and small-minded about English society.
